Outsourcing is a trend of the times nowadays. It has mushroomed throughout the world and has made a mark in various industries. But what is that which has driven these countless companies to outsourcing?Among the benefits organizations derive from outsourcing are the cost-savings, quality improvement of products and services, reduced time to market, staffing issues and the issue on time zones.
These companies that outsource tend to spend less than what they normally would and their scope of responsibilities is narrowed. They get access to operational best practice that would be too difficult or time consuming to develop in-house. They have access to a larger talent pool and a sustainable source of skills. Plus the issue on different time zones is addressed. A sequential task can be done during normal day shift in different time zones – to make it seamlessly available 24/7.
Outsourcing allows the HR team to focus more strategically, rather than transactionally. You’re using your internal executives to build on strategy, leaving your outsourcing partner to concentrate on the transactional work. That leaves more space for a more valuable output.This is another benefit of outsourcing: by leaving the business function to a company that specializes in it, the business runs smoothly.
Cost cutting is the main reason why companies are lured into outsourcing. However Gartner, an analyst, said too much emphasis on cost reduction may lead to dissatisfaction because the economy of scale and cash injection benefits from outsourcing often disappear after the first year of the contract.
There are other more realistic goals for outsourcing: to control cost over time and to enhance the ability to budget; to provide access to specialized skills and resources, to improve service-delivery and to give access to scalability.
